What this template is for
The Testimonial Collection Form is built for marketing teams, customer success managers, and solopreneurs who want to systematically collect social proof from happy customers. It goes beyond a simple “leave a review” box by gathering a punchy headline, a detailed testimonial, specific outcomes, a professional headshot, and granular publication consent (name, company, and photo each controllable separately). The result is testimonial content that is ready to publish on your website, social media, or marketing materials.Suggested Airtable fields
You will want a table with fields covering:- Person details — full name, job title, company, industry, email, and LinkedIn URL
- Customer context — how long they have been a customer and which product or service they used
- Testimonial content — overall rating (1-5), a short headline, the full testimonial as rich text, and a specific outcome or result
- Photo — a file upload for a professional headshot
- Publication consent — individual checkboxes for allowing name, company name, and photo to be used publicly, plus a required overall consent confirmation
- Status — for tracking new, approved, published, and rejected testimonials
Form structure
This is a single-page form with a thank-you page:- Your Testimonial — Personal details (name, job title, company, industry, email, LinkedIn), customer context (how long a customer, product used), overall rating, headline (short and punchy, max 120 characters), full testimonial in rich text, specific outcome or result, optional headshot upload (images only, max 5 MB), and publication consent section with individual toggles and a required confirmation checkbox. A text block explains what the consent controls.
- Thank You — Personalized message thanking the customer and noting they will be contacted before publication.
Features highlighted
- Single-page layout — no progress bar, straightforward flow
- Rating field for overall experience
- Rich text field for the testimonial body
- File upload restricted to images for the headshot
- Conditional logic — “allow photo in publication” checkbox appears only when a photo has been uploaded
- Granular consent checkboxes for name, company, and photo
- Email typo detection on the email field
- Confirmation email sent to the customer
